About Valspar Utterly Pink
Utterly Pink is very light — LRV 75, close to white. It opens up small or dim rooms and keeps walls feeling airy. Its magenta und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. In north light it can read slightly cooler; a warm white trim alongside keeps it from going clinical.
Utterly Pink shines on ceilings, trim and in small or low-light rooms where you need to stretch the light — and as a calm whole-home backdrop. Soft pinks flatter bedrooms and nurseries; deeper ones make a confident statement.

Valspar Utterly Pink Equivalents at Other Brands
Matching Utterly Pink from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Valspar 1003-2C direct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.
Behr Equivalent of Utterly Pink
Behr's nearest match is Possibly Pink (200E-1),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.99). It sits at the same lightness (LRV 75 vs 75) and carries a warm red undertone, so it substitutes for Utterly Pink without repainting risk. See the full Possibly Pink swatch →
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Utterly Pink
At Benjamin Moore, the closest color to Utterly Pink is Ribbon Pink (2087-60) — very close at ΔE 2.47, though not an exact twin. It runs slightly darker (LRV 73 vs 75) and carries a warm red und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Ribbon Pink swatch →
PPG / Glidden Equivalent of Utterly Pink
PPG / Glidden's nearest match is Brittany's Bow (PPG1181-2),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.16). It runs slightly darker (LRV 73 vs 75) and carries a warm red undertone, so it substitutes for Utterly Pink without repainting risk. See the full Brittany's Bow swatch →
Glidden Equivalent of Utterly Pink
The closest Glidden equivalent of Utterly Pink is Princess Pink (55RR 75/106). At ΔE 0.82 the two are indistinguishable on a wall — it carries the same warm red undertone and sits at the same lightness (LRV 75 vs 75). If Glidden is your counter, order Princess Pink and you'll get the same color. See the full Princess Pink swatch →
